What Are Shock Pads and Why Do You Need Them?

Shock pads, also known as strut mounts or suspension cushions, are critical components that sit between your vehicle’s shock absorber/strut and the chassis. They act as a buffer, absorbing vibrations and noise from the road before they transfer into the cabin. Over time, these pads can crack, compress, or deteriorate, leading to a noisy, uncomfortable ride and potentially causing accelerated wear on other suspension parts. How to Install Shock Pads: A Step-by-Step Overview

While installation specifics vary by vehicle, the general process involves safely lifting the car, removing the wheel, and accessing the top of the strut assembly (usually in the engine bay or trunk). The old mount is unbolted, and the spring is carefully compressed using a specialized tool to swap the old pad for the new one. Due to the high tension of the coil spring, this job is best left to professional mechanics to ensure safety and correct assembly. Always refer to a vehicle-specific repair manual.

Core Functions of a Battery Monitoring System

A Battery Monitoring System (BMS) is an electronic system that manages a rechargeable battery pack. Its primary role is to protect the battery from operating outside its safe limits, thereby extending its lifespan and ensuring safety.

Real-Time Voltage and Current Tracking

The system continuously monitors individual cell voltages and overall pack current. This data is crucial for preventing overcharging and deep discharge, which are major causes of battery degradation.

Advanced Temperature Management

Temperature sensors are placed strategically to detect hotspots. The BMS can trigger cooling systems or reduce load if temperatures exceed safe thresholds, preventing thermal runaway—a critical safety feature.

State of Charge and Health Calculation

Using complex algorithms, the BMS calculates the State of Charge (SoC)—the “fuel gauge”—and State of Health (SoH), which indicates the battery’s remaining useful life compared to its original capacity.

The Core Challenge: Flow Rate vs. Pressure

Understanding the difference between water pressure (PSI) and water flow (GPM) is crucial. Your home’s water pressure is the force pushing water through your pipes, measured in PSI. Your pressure washer’s pump needs a sufficient flow rate (Gallons Per Minute) to operate correctly. Low incoming flow is the real enemy, not just low static pressure.

Potential Risks of Insufficient Water Supply

Connecting a pressure washer to a source with inadequate flow can cause serious damage. The pump can cavitate, creating air bubbles that lead to overheating and catastrophic failure. It’s like running your car’s engine without enough oil.

Solutions and Workarounds for Low Pressure

Don’t despair if your water pressure is less than ideal. Here are proven strategies:

1. Use a Dedicated Water Tank: The most effective solution is to bypass your home’s plumbing entirely. Use a large water tank (like a 55-gallon drum or larger) to feed your pressure washer directly. This guarantees a consistent volume of water for the pump’s needs.

2. Install a Booster Pump: For a more permanent fix, a water booster pump installed on your main line can increase both pressure and, more importantly, consistent flow to your outdoor spigots.

3. Optimize Your Setup: Ensure you’re using a wide-bore hose (at least 5/8″ inner diameter) and keep it as short and straight as possible. Remove any flow-restricting nozzles or filters on your outdoor faucet.

Understanding Optical Zoom and Resolution

The true “seeing” distance is primarily dictated by the lens’s optical zoom and the sensor’s resolution. A camera with 30x optical zoom can bring distant objects much closer than a 5x zoom model. However, zoom alone isn’t enough. A 4K (8MP) sensor provides far more detail at long range than a 1080p (2MP) sensor, allowing for digital cropping while retaining clarity. For long-range identification, a high “zoom-resolution” combination is key.

Environmental and Lighting Factors

Technical specs meet real-world conditions. The maximum advertised range is often achieved under ideal laboratory settings. In practice, factors drastically reduce effective distance:

Lighting: Low light severely limits range. Cameras with superior low-light sensitivity (measured in lux) or integrated infrared (IR) illuminators will “see” farther at night, though IR range is typically separate from daytime optical range.

Weather: Fog, rain, snow, and haze scatter light, obscuring details and reducing visibility range.

Obstructions: Even with powerful zoom, physical barriers like trees or windows can block the view.

Maximizing Your PTZ Camera’s Range

To ensure you get the maximum effective range from your system, focus on these elements:

1. Prioritize Optical Zoom & Sensor Combo: For long-distance monitoring, choose the highest optical zoom and resolution your budget allows. Don’t be misled by “digital zoom,” which merely enlarges pixels and reduces quality.

2. Invest in Low-Light Performance: Look for a low lux rating (e.g., 0.001 lux) for color night vision and a powerful, well-focused IR illuminator for black-and-white night vision.

3. Strategic Installation: Mount the camera high and clear of obstructions. Use weatherproof housings for outdoor use to protect the lens from the elements.

Q: What is a typical range for a commercial PTZ camera?

A: A good quality 5MP camera with 25x optical zoom can often identify a person (as more than a pixel) at 250-300 meters in clear daylight. For detailed identification (face, clothing), the distance is shorter.

Q: Can a PTZ camera see in complete darkness?

A: Yes, if it is equipped with infrared (IR) illuminators. The camera will switch to night mode, providing a monochrome image. The effective range in darkness is determined by the power and design of the IR LEDs.

What Does the Expiration Date Really Mean?

Manufacturers determine an expiration date based on the time the product is guaranteed to contain 100% of the labeled amount of each nutrient. After this date, the vitamins may begin to slowly lose their potency. This degradation rate depends heavily on storage conditions like heat, light, and moisture.

Potency vs. Safety: Key Considerations

It’s crucial to distinguish between losing potency and becoming harmful. Most expired vitamins don’t suddenly become toxic. The primary risk is that they become less effective. You might not get the full nutritional benefit you’re expecting. However, certain supplements, like oils (fish oil) or probiotics, are more prone to spoilage and should be used by their date.

How Long Are Vitamins Good After the Expiration Date?

Generally, most solid-form vitamins (tablets, capsules) retain significant potency for up to 1-2 years past their printed expiration date if stored properly in a cool, dry place. Liquid vitamins and oils have a much shorter effective shelf life. Always inspect the product for any changes in color, texture, or odor, as these are clear signs to discard them.

Best Practices for Storage and Use

To maximize the shelf life and effectiveness of your supplements, always store them away from bathrooms (humidity) and kitchens (heat). Keep them in their original container with the lid tightly closed. Avoid transferring pills to unlabeled containers, as you might lose crucial expiration information.

Understanding Vitamin B12’s Role in Your Body

Vitamin B12 is a crucial nutrient for nerve function, DNA synthesis, and the production of red blood cells. It’s essential for converting the food you eat into usable energy. When B12 levels are low, this conversion process becomes inefficient.

The Metabolism and Energy Connection

A primary symptom of B12 deficiency is extreme fatigue and weakness. This profound lack of energy drastically reduces your motivation and capacity for physical activity. You move less, burn fewer calories, and this sedentary shift can contribute to weight gain over time.

Appetite Changes and Digestive Issues

B12 deficiency can also affect your digestive system and appetite. Some people experience a loss of appetite, which might lead to weight loss. However, others may encounter different issues. The fatigue can lead to cravings for quick-energy, high-calorie foods, while digestive problems might slow your metabolism, creating a frustrating cycle.
